The Raceday Stewards interviewed E. Walsh, rider of Chosen Princess, concerning his use of the whip in the closing stages of this race. Evidence was heard from the rider concerned who stated that he didn't feel like he used his whip above shoulder height. Having viewed a recording of the race and considered the evidence the Raceday Stewards were satisfied that E. Walsh was in breach of R.10.3(h)(arm above shoulder height) and having considered his clean record in this regard, they suspended him for two racedays.

The Raceday Stewards interviewed D.J. O'Connor, rider of Balinaboola Steel, concerning his use of the whip in the closing stages of this race. Evidence was heard from the rider concerned who accepted he was in breach of the whip Regulation and apologised for his actions. Having viewed a recording of the race and considered the evidence the Raceday Stewards were satisfied that D.J. O'Connor was in breach of R.10.3(h)(arm above shoulder height) and having considered his record in this regard (second offence), they suspended him for four racedays.

The Raceday Stewards interviewed J.P. Shinnick, rider of Thewaybackhome, concerning his use of the whip in the closing stages of this race. Evidence was heard from the rider concerned who accepted he was in breach of the whip Regulation and apologised for his actions. Having viewed a recording of the race and considered the evidence the Raceday Stewards were satisfied J.P. Shinnick was in breach of R.10.3(i)(time to respond) and having considered his clean record in this regard, they suspended him for two racedays.
